Centara Grand & Bangkok Convention Centre at Centralworld, Bangkok, Thailand 5-9 October 2026

Where research, collaboration, and innovation converge

Welcome to SVRI Forum 2026, a space where the field comes together. It’s the largest and most influential global gathering dedicated to research on violence against women, violence against children, and other forms of gender-based violence, with a focus on low- and middle-income countries.

More than just a conference, SVRI Forum 2026 is where researchers, practitioners, survivors, donors, policymakers and other connect and reconnect, share knowledge, challenge ideas, and spark new collaborations.

Set to take place in the vibrant international hub of Bangkok, Thailand, the Forum will be a space for deep conversations, unexpected partnerships, and the kind of learning that only happens when diverse voices come together with a shared purpose.
